Ms. Kellermann from Lumber Bridge NC is requesting supplies through DonorsChoose, the most trusted classroom funding site for teachers.

We Tote Math Bags!!

My students need 10 cloth bags, various math manipulatives from shapes to clocks to thermometers, ink and index cards to create problem solving activities to assist us this year and for students in years to come.

My co-teacher and I teach 3rd grade in rural North Carolina. In addition to having a high military population, our classroom is inclusive of children with exceptional needs. Third grade is known as a gateway year in our school and this can pose a particular challenge to exceptional learners.

This year we received a new curriculum--Math Investigations and we are eager to teach and learn with a new problem solving approach. New textbooks alone, however, will not get us where we strive to be. We need additional hands on materials to integrate what we are learning. Given our unique classroom makeup, with students who frequently move in and out of the district due to military moves and students with exceptional learning needs, these materials cannot simply be ordered! Instead we need to design this practice ourselves so ALL students can be challenged and receive necessary remediation.

We need 10 bags to align with each math unit. We also need materials to fill these bags including math manipulatives ranging from coins to thermometers, shapes, and fraction tiles. Index cards and ink will help us create our own problem solving activities that are meaningful to us--ones that include scenarios we face in our community and that align to where we need the most practice. Given the durability of the selected materials we will use these throughout the year and in the coming years as well.

We are eager to get our students excited about math and learning. By creating their own activities rather than purchasing them, they will have greater pride in their work and an eagerness to learn with the materials. This, in turn, will help them see connections in their daily lives and effectively create empowered thinkers and leaders!
